The British Council is delighted to invite international students who are going to study in the UK and their parents to attend 2026 Pre-departure briefing session online. The webinar is completely FREE and open to parents, students, agents and teachers from Taiwan, Brunei, Malaysia, Philippines, and Vietnam. We have lined up an incredible lineup of guest speakers, including representatives from local governments, UK Visas and Immigration office, British Universities International Liaison Association (BUILA), and UK alumni.



During the session, youll gain valuable insights and practical tips on a variety of topics. From essential packing hacks, advice on student well-being & safety to demystifying the visa application process, weve got you covered. But thats not all - youll also get an exclusive peek into the life of an international student in the UK. After the presentations, weve arranged breakout sessions tailored to your specific country or territory. 



Main session: 90 minutes

Breakout session for each country: 60 minutes
